Método FreeformBuilder.ConvertToShape (Excel)

Cria uma forma que tem as características geométricas do objeto FreeformBuilder especificado. Retorna um objeto Shape que representa a nova forma.

Sintaxe

expressão. ConvertToShape

Expressão Uma variável que representa um objeto FreeformBuilder .

Valor de retorno

Forma

Comentários

Você deve aplicar o método AddNodes a um objeto FreeformBuilder pelo menos uma vez antes de usar o método ConvertToShape.

Exemplo

Este exemplo adiciona a myDocument uma forma livre com cinco vértices.

Set myDocument = Worksheets(1) 
With myDocument.Shapes.BuildFreeform(msoEditingCorner, 360, 200) 
 .AddNodes msoSegmentCurve, msoEditingCorner, _ 
 380, 230, 400, 250, 450, 300 
 .AddNodes msoSegmentCurve, msoEditingAuto, 480, 200 
 .AddNodes msoSegmentLine, msoEditingAuto, 480, 400 
 .AddNodes msoSegmentLine, msoEditingAuto, 360, 200 
 .ConvertToShape 
End With

Suporte e comentários

Tem dúvidas ou quer enviar comentários sobre o VBA para Office ou sobre esta documentação? Confira Suporte e comentários sobre o VBA para Office a fim de obter orientação sobre as maneiras pelas quais você pode receber suporte e fornecer comentários.